Why Vitamin D3 + K2 Is a Power Combo for Your Health

When it comes to supplements, Vitamin D3 and Vitamin K2 are a pair worth paying attention to. While each vitamin plays a unique role in your health, research shows that they work best together—supporting your bones, heart, immune system, and more.

Why Vitamin D3 Matters

Vitamin D, often called the “sunshine vitamin,” helps your body absorb calcium, one of the main building blocks for strong bones and teeth. Unfortunately, many of us are deficient in vitamin D due to limited sun exposure, sunscreen use, or simply spending more time indoors.
Key benefits of Vitamin D3 include:

  • Bone strength: Improves calcium absorption from food and supplements.

  • Immune support: Plays a critical role in helping your immune system fight off viruses and bacteria.

  • Mood and energy: Supports mental well-being and may reduce symptoms of low mood or fatigue.

Why Vitamin K2 Matters

Vitamin K is often overlooked, but it’s essential for guiding calcium where it belongs. While Vitamin D3 increases calcium absorption, Vitamin K2 makes sure that calcium is deposited into your bones and teeth—instead of your arteries or soft tissues.
Key benefits of Vitamin K2 include:

  • Heart health: Prevents calcium buildup in arteries, supporting healthy blood vessels.

  • Bone density: Activates proteins that bind calcium to bones, helping to reduce fracture risk.

  • Dental health: Supports tooth mineralization and strength.

Why You Should Take D3 and K2 Together

On their own, D3 and K2 are powerful, but when taken together, they complement each other perfectly. Think of Vitamin D3 as the “delivery system” for calcium and Vitamin K2 as the “traffic controller” that directs calcium to the right place. Without enough K2, supplementing with Vitamin D could, over time, increase the risk of calcium being deposited in the wrong areas.

How to Get Vitamin D3 + K2

  • Food sources: Fatty fish, egg yolks, and liver provide Vitamin D3, while fermented foods (like natto), certain cheeses, and grass-fed meats offer Vitamin K2.

  • Sun exposure: Just 15–20 minutes of sunlight can boost your Vitamin D levels, but this depends on where you live and the season.
